Subject: ARM: 8617/1: dma: fix dma_max_pfn()

From: Roger Quadros <rogerq@ti.com>

commit d248220f0465b818887baa9829e691fe662b2c5e upstream.

Since commit 6ce0d2001692 ("ARM: dma: Use dma_pfn_offset for dma address translation"),
dma_to_pfn() already returns the PFN with the physical memory start offset
so we don't need to add it again.

This fixes USB mass storage lock-up problem on systems that can't do DMA
over the entire physical memory range (e.g.) Keystone 2 systems with 4GB RAM
can only do DMA over the first 2GB. [K2E-EVM].

What happens there is that without this patch SCSI layer sets a wrong
bounce buffer limit in scsi_calculate_bounce_limit() for the USB mass
storage device. dma_max_pfn() evaluates to 0x8fffff and bounce_limit
is set to 0x8fffff000 whereas maximum DMA'ble physical memory on Keystone 2
is 0x87fffffff. This results in non DMA'ble pages being given to the
USB controller and hence the lock-up.

NOTE: in the above case, USB-SCSI-device's dma_pfn_offset was showing as 0.
This should have really been 0x780000 as on K2e, LOWMEM_START is 0x80000000
and HIGHMEM_START is 0x800000000. DMA zone is 2GB so dma_max_pfn should be
0x87ffff. The incorrect dma_pfn_offset for the USB storage device is because
USB devices are not correctly inheriting the dma_pfn_offset from the
USB host controller. This will be fixed by a separate patch.

--- a/arch/arm/include/asm/dma-mapping.h
+++ b/arch/arm/include/asm/dma-mapping.h
@@ -119,7 +119,7 @@ static inline dma_addr_t virt_to_dma(str
 /* The ARM override for dma_max_pfn() */
 static inline unsigned long dma_max_pfn(struct device *dev)
 {
-	return PHYS_PFN_OFFSET + dma_to_pfn(dev, *dev->dma_mask);
+	return dma_to_pfn(dev, *dev->dma_mask);
 }
 #define dma_max_pfn(dev) dma_max_pfn(dev)
